CANTON – Two new commercials promoting SUNY Canton emphasize “real-world educational opportunities,” an announcement from the college says.
Both of the commercials are designed to show a glimpse of participation in SUNY Canton’s majors.
One was developed to demonstrate the hands-on technology available in SUNY Canton’s highly regarded engineering technology programs.
“We are emphasizing our strong link with science, technology, engineering and math through our marketing by highlighting many of our career driven programs, such as Alternative and Renewable Energy Systems and Mechanical Technology, among others,” said SUNY Canton Acting Director of Public Relations Travis G. Smith.
“Our programs demonstrate the same techniques used in professional careers,” Smith said.
The two spots were filmed in high-definition in two days. Aerial footage was obtained using a camera mounted to a remote-control drone.
The new advertisements feature students in typical classroom settings, with students provided the voice-over messaging. The commercials’ backdrops include the college’s footbridges, the turf field, fitness center and the Grasse River Suites residence hall.
The college used the Plattsburgh-based production company Media Central to film and edit the commercials.
They will appear throughout the state and on local North Country channels.
